As a Compliance Specialist, you will be a key member of the Governance & Accountability team, supporting the Insurance Administration Review and related Member Operations activities within the Member Domain. You will provide operational compliance support, assess issues and materials, identify compliance risks, and help stakeholders make informed, risk-based decisions. 


Your New Role (12-month MT)

In this role, you will work closely with compliance colleagues and stakeholders across the Member Domain to support consistent, practical and quality compliance outcomes. The Member Domain delivers on all aspects of the member, employer and adviser journey, including service, digital channels, marketing and communications, product disclosure, product design and distribution, guidance and advice, and member operations. 


Key duties include but not limited to;

  • Provide operational compliance support and perform compliance assessments to identify potential compliance risks and provide solution-based feedback and insights to stakeholders. 
  • Assess operational processes, business procedures, issue papers, remediation materials and member/adviser communications to ensure compliance with relevant superannuation, financial services, consumer protection, privacy and other legislation and regulatory guidance. 
  • Review insurance related operational documentation, process maps, business requirements, procedures, incident and issue papers, remediation artefacts, and member/adviser communications. 
  • Adhere to internal business rules and complete required compliance checklists as relevant to insurance related activities and operational compliance matters. 
  • Keep relevant records and ensure all documentation is kept in accordance with record-keeping procedures. 
  • Assist with incident and breach assessments as required and other compliance related tasks as requested.
  • Assist with practical communication, guidance and training to operational colleagues as relevant to their role, to support awareness of Member Domain compliance obligations. 
  • Assist with the development and implementation of appropriate systems, controls and processes to address operational requirements and comply with new legislation and regulatory guidance. 

What You’ll Need

  • 5+ years’ experience in a compliance or similar role. 
  • 3+ years’ experience in a superannuation role that demonstrates a high level of knowledge about superannuation laws and associated regulatory requirements. 
  • Experience analysing and assessing the impact of legislative and regulatory change on operational processes, controls and member outcomes. 
  • Tertiary qualifications in a relevant discipline. 
  • Strong knowledge of risk and compliance frameworks. 
  • Critical thinker with strong analytical and problem-solving skills. 
  • High level of personal integrity as well as the ability to professionally handle confidential matters.
  • Ability to develop and maintain high quality interpersonal relationships with stakeholders at all levels, both within and outside the Fund. 
  • Hold an accreditation in Risk Management from a recognised body like Risk Management Institute of Australasia (RMIA) or Governance Institute of Australia (GIA), or be willing to obtain one after joining AustralianSuper. 
  • Demonstrated ability to understand and translate external regulatory requirements to shape business outcomes.

What you need to know about the Sydney Tech Scene

From opera to comedy shows, the Sydney Opera House hosts more than 1,600 performances a year, yet its entertainment sector isn't the only one taking center stage. The city's tech sector has earned a reputation as one of the fastest-growing in the region. More specifically, its IT sector stands out as the country's third-largest, growing at twice the rate of overall employment in the past decade as businesses continue to digitize their operations to stay competitive.
